Power Monitoring Unit
Features: A single PMU can monitor 50 inverters at the same time and
meet large-scale monitoring requirement
Can be connected by LAN and realize all monitoring to PMU
Can get comprehensive working-status of the inverter
The data stored in PMU can be easily converted to CSV and TXT format
Inverter can be connected and used directly without any setting
The distance of inverter communication monitoring is up to 1000m
Validity of data storage can be up to 3 years
Constant monitoring at power-failure
